The way I do it goes like this.

I use my 85 Holy paladin 362 ilvl.
Queue up for a random heroic or a random ZA/ZG heroic.
Start up honorbuddy > Login
Load CC , config it like you want.
Select LazyRaider (you can get it from the plugin forum) instead of InstanceBuddy
When you're in the dungeon it should automatically recognize the tank.
Press start and youre done.
You can move your character yourself and the CC will do all the healing/dmg/whatever.

Note: Make sure your CC supports LazyRaider or is compatible with it. (most of time it should be written in the cc's thread.)
